Do human breast milk taste good? Unpacking the Science of Its Flavor

4 min read
Breast milk is composed of roughly 7% lactose, a natural sugar. This high lactose content gives the milk a surprisingly sweet flavor, which is a major reason why the answer to "Do human breast milk taste good?" is often yes. Its specific flavor profile, however, is dynamic and can vary significantly.

What can you taste but not smell? The science of flavor perception

4 min read
While most people consider taste and smell a single unified sense, studies show they are distinct chemical processes that work together to create flavor. Your tongue can detect the five basic tastes even when your nose is completely blocked, which answers the question, "What can you taste but not smell?".
